Brownwood, Texas - The Yellow Jacket Baseball Club hosted the War Hawks of McMurry in a double header. The Jackets split with the War Hawks dropping game one 4-1 and dominating game two 9-4.
Game 1
After getting out to an early 1-0 lead when
Cliff Lunceford scored on an error, a 4 run 6
th inning put the game away for the War Hawks.
5 Jacket batters had one hit in the contest with
Nolyn Box and
Jacob Salazar recording doubles.
Seth Owen got the start for the Jackets and dealt 4.1 innings giving up 5 hits while striking out 5.
Johnny Cravey got the loss giving up 3 earned runs in his 1/3 of an inning striking out 1.
Game 2
McMurry jumped out to a 4-0 lead in the 2
nd scoring, 3 of those earned. The Jackets battled back for the rest of the game scoring two in the 4
th on a
Manny Torralba three bagger that scored
Stephen Prewitt and
Nolyn Box.
The Jackets took a 6-4 lead in the 6
th thanks to some while pitches, a walk and a sac fly from
Kade Coleman. Howard Payne put the nail in the coffin with a 3 run 7
th and took the series 2-1.
Manny Torralba led the Jackets with 2 runs batted in and scoring twice,
Stephen Prewitt also crossed the plate 3 times.
Bryson Lyro, freshman pitcher out of The Colony, Texas, went the distance tossing a complete game. He gave up 5 hits over the 9 innings and struck out 5. He gave up 4 runs, 3 earned, in the 2
nd, but shutout the War Hawks the rest of the way.
Howard Payne improves to 2-6 while McMurry drops to 3-3 on the season. The Jackets will be back at The Don on Tuesday, Feb 19
th, in a double header match up against Schriner. The first pitch will be at 12:00 pm.
